Position Summary
The Master Control Operator (MCO) is responsible for monitoring and controlling the on-air transmission of programming and commercial content across multiple television stations and subchannels. This role ensures seamless broadcast execution, compliance with FCC regulations, and high technical standards across all station feeds.
The ideal candidate thrives in a fast-paced, multi-channel environment and demonstrates strong attention to detail, troubleshooting ability, and independent decision-making skills.
Key Responsibilities
- Monitor and control on-air signals for multiple broadcast stations and subchannels
- Operate and manage broadcast automation systems across station properties
- Ensure accurate playout of programming, commercials, promos, EAS alerts, and graphics
- Switch live programming and breaking news feeds as directed
- Ingest and prepare content for air across multiple stations
- Maintain accurate FCC and station logs
- Perform quality assurance checks for audio, video, and closed captioning
- Troubleshoot technical issues and escalate to engineering as needed
- Coordinate with traffic, programming, and news departments
- Execute special event broadcasts and network join/leave procedures
